Output 5efa76cb1e457034a76296653d5b689243cdaaeb48175f8c9596aa5106fd83c5:4

value
3183781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84ae5a9f74cec625a5b1741233f732843cdb8cd5 OP_EQUAL
address
3DnZzCAj2D4mrZMNaZj9hrGnZsF8z3MX3s
transaction
5efa76cb1e457034a76296653d5b689243cdaaeb48175f8c9596aa5106fd83c5
spent
true